update angle spica test

This commit is contained in:
alphataubio
2024-06-08 21:57:24 -04:00
parent 42b4ff4cc5
commit ca8eb4fb68
2 changed files with 9 additions and 5 deletions

View File

@ -138,8 +138,9 @@ LAMMPS *init_lammps(LAMMPS::argv &args, const TestConfig &cfg, const bool newton
} }
command("run 0 post no"); command("run 0 post no");
command("variable write_data_pair index ii");
command("write_restart " + cfg.basename + ".restart"); command("write_restart " + cfg.basename + ".restart");
command("write_data " + cfg.basename + ".data"); command("write_data " + cfg.basename + ".data pair ${write_data_pair}");
command("write_coeff " + cfg.basename + "-coeffs.in"); command("write_coeff " + cfg.basename + "-coeffs.in");
return lmp; return lmp;
@ -644,8 +645,13 @@ TEST(AngleStyle, single)
"extra/angle/per/atom 2 extra/special/per/atom 2", "extra/angle/per/atom 2 extra/special/per/atom 2",
nangletypes)); nangletypes));
if (utils::strmatch(test_config.angle_style, "spica")) {
command("pair_style lj/spica 8.0");
command("pair_coeff * * lj9_6 0.02 2.5");
} else {
command("pair_style zero 8.0"); command("pair_style zero 8.0");
command("pair_coeff * *"); command("pair_coeff * *");
}
command("angle_style " + test_config.angle_style); command("angle_style " + test_config.angle_style);
Angle *angle = lmp->force->angle; Angle *angle = lmp->force->angle;

View File

@ -13,8 +13,6 @@ variable dihedral_style index zero
variable improper_style index zero variable improper_style index zero
variable t_target index 100.0 variable t_target index 100.0
echo both
atom_style full atom_style full
atom_modify map array atom_modify map array
neigh_modify delay 2 every 2 check no neigh_modify delay 2 every 2 check no